Transaction

56f983d77db0ac41848efb70d445a17c8232fa4781d9c65f548e8baa01d71816

Summary

In Block344601
TimeWed, 06 Sep 2023 15:08:30 UTC
Total Input607.7498054 Nebula
Total Output662.7498054 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
632292 Confirmations662.7498054 Nebula
Raw Transaction